What comes with a crave clutch?

The Crave Clutch bundle (Share-A-Meal #9) includes 20 Original Sliders and four small fries. It’s a great value at just $19.99 ($18.79 in the Louisville and Nashville markets and $21.99 in the NY/NJ region).

How much was a White Castle burger in 1921?

White Castle opened its first restaurant in Wichita, Kansas, in 1921 and sold its burgers for only 5 cents. During the 1930s prices increased slowly. It was 1950 before the price of a hamburger rose from 10 to 12 cents. The 12-cent price held until 1967 when the price of a burger increased to 14 cents.

Is Krystal burger and White Castle the same?

However, the mainstay dishes, the burgers, are very different. What makes White Castle special is the fact that its burgers are steamed and have a uniquely soggy texture, while Krystal is a miniature version of a traditional burger.

Is White Castle real meat?

White Castle starts with a stack of 100% beef (“We call that a beef log,” said Richardson) that then goes through the Meat Horn, which puts the holes in the log. The patties are then sliced and sent out to White Castles across the nation ready to be steamed.

How much did the first White Castle hamburger cost?

It has been generally credited as the world’s first fast-food hamburger chain, founded on September 13, 1921. It is known for its small, square hamburgers referred to as “sliders”. The burgers were initially priced at five cents until 1929 and remained at 10 cents until 1949.

How much did a McDonald’s hamburger cost in 1948?

They later shut it down and reopened it in 1948, with a pared-down menu of just nine items, including hamburgers (15 cents) cheeseburgers (19 cents) and drinks, such as coffee, Coca-Cola, and Orangeade, for 10 cents.
